Output b5062530f5e5124a520f01905878effa3c4e29573a160e7a464fea29c12daca9:3

value
21029176
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90c7bcc66b8b2480562a116a2b43f3e3a14130ca OP_EQUALVERIFY OP_CHECKSIG
address
1ECXad47Pr7FvCN9TbqhLkA99ioxqNfvzf
transaction
b5062530f5e5124a520f01905878effa3c4e29573a160e7a464fea29c12daca9
confirmations
309185
spent
true